    Image by russelljsmith via FlickrThe attached video includes a wonderful metaphor for the “Caregiver’s Journey” and reflects my own experience as a caregiver.  We may not love it, but if we can learn to go with the flow, we will be fine.

    The video is the opening to a six part lecture on Lewy Body Dementia.  The other five parts of the lecture can be found on YouTube. The lecturer is Tanis J. Ferman, Ph.D., at the Mayo Clinic in Jacksonville, Florida.
